What is a transponder key?

A transponder car key is a key that comes with a security feature to prevent theft built in. This is accomplished by incorporating an RFID chip for radio frequency identification into the plastic head of the key. The chip is used to relay a signal to the immobilizer system in your vehicle during the ignition startup process. This chip blocks hot-wiring process and makes it extremely difficult to steal an automobile.

It is not true that transponder key are a guarantee. While they do provide an extra layer of security, a criminal still has the capability to employ their skills to gain entry into vehicles. It just means that it takes them much more time and effort to accomplish this which is why this security feature is a huge advantage for anyone who cares about the security of their vehicles.

The way that the transponder key functions is quite simple. The microchip inside the plastic head of the key is programmed with a unique serial number that is connected to the immobilizer system of your vehicle. The immobilizer system will check the serial number when you insert the key in the ignition. If the serial number matches then the engine will start.

There are several different types of transponder chip that can be programmed. The type of chip that your vehicle uses will determine the type of programing key [explanation] you have. Search engines and professional locksmiths can help you locate the correct transponder for your vehicle.

In general transponder keys are more expensive to replace than non-transponder keys as they come with the additional expense of a microchip. The dealership for your vehicle will be the most costly option for getting a replacement key due to the most expensive overhead costs, however you can also contact an expert locksmith for your new key.

What is the procedure for programming a transponder?

Transponder keys are car keys that have a chip. They are designed to stop auto car key programmer near me theft by ensuring that only the correct key is able to start the car. Locksmiths can create a new key for you if you have lost yours or the chip has been damaged in any way. Most of the time, the process for programming a chip key is relatively simple and easy. Certain cars require special equipment to program the key.

The first step is to determine what kind of key you have. To ensure you have the correct key blank it is important to know your car's model, year, and make. Certain keys have a transponder inside the key head while others do not. If your key reprogramming has a chip, the bow cover (the part of the plastic that is on the top of the key) will be thicker than on a non-chip key. You can also determine whether your keys are equipped with chips by looking at the ignition. If your key has a button to start instead of a hole it is likely to have a chip.

Once you have the appropriate blank for the key The next step is to determine the method of programming to be employed. Some transponder keys can be programmed using onboard diagnostics however, others require a key programming device. The key programming device must be compatible with the circuitboard/key transponder that is being used. It must also operate at the same frequency of the car's computer onboard.

Although it may be tempting to save money by attempting to program a transponder key yourself, it is very risky. If you don't follow the correct steps, you could corrupt the information on your chip, making it impossible for you to start your vehicle. Therefore, it is recommended to work with a licensed professional who has access to the right tools and know-how to properly program your key. It is also a good idea to make additional keys when you still have them, so that in the event that you lose one, you will be able to replace it quickly and easily.

How do I program my transponder key?

You have to program the chip inside the head of the car key if your vehicle is controlled by a transponder. This can be a challenge, especially in the event that your keys are damaged or lost. In some cases you might be able to start your car without the transponder chip however, this is not advised and could lead to problems. In these instances you should contact an experienced locksmith or car dealer to resolve the issue.

You will require the appropriate tools to program a transponder, and you should know the correct procedure. Transponder keys typically come with an antenna ring on their head that transmits radio frequency energy to a chip within. The chip then responds with an identification code to the antenna ring. When the signal is received, the ignition system will detect that the key was inserted and turn on.

You can do this at home, provided you have the appropriate equipment and knowledge of the process for your particular vehicle. Most manufacturers have a specific procedure for programming that will require specific supplies. Be aware that programming keys requires the use of a long-lasting battery. If your battery dies during the process, you will need to start the process over again starting from scratch.

A majority of people will employ professionals to handle this. A transponder key that is programmed correctly will not only ensure that your vehicle is safe to operate, but can also save time and money.
